Vantage Consulting Group Inc - EBIX INC ownership

EBIX INC's ticker is EBIX and the CUSIP is 278715206. A total of 195 filers reported holding EBIX INC in Q4 2020. The put-call ratio across all filers is 0.72 and the average weighting 0.1%.

Quarter-by-quarter ownership
Vantage Consulting Group Inc ownership history of EBIX INC
ValueSharesWeighting
Q4 2020$46,0001,2150.00%
Other shareholders
EBIX INC shareholders Q4 2020
NameSharesValueWeighting ↓
BARINGTON CAPITAL GROUP, L.P. 219,060$14,294,00015.89%
ASHFORD CAPITAL MANAGEMENT INC 498,671$32,538,0005.24%
VILLERE ST DENIS J & CO LLC 912,821$59,561,0003.48%
ATWOOD & PALMER INC 325,367$21,230,0003.07%
P2 Capital Partners, LLC 379,904$24,789,0002.90%
Millrace Asset Group, Inc. 35,591$2,322,0002.18%
JT Stratford LLC 45,736$2,984,0001.93%
Portolan Capital Management 188,720$12,314,0001.47%
Granahan Investment Management 169,912$11,087,0000.92%
361 CAPITAL LLC 33,569$2,190,0000.42%
View complete list of EBIX INC shareholders